| Description | Eosinophilia is a reaction to a specific T-cell immunity response, usually to allergens of external origins, or a parasitic (helminthic) infections, in exceptional cases to different types of infections as well (mycotic or bacterial). Increased eosinophil levels can be accompanying a wide range of diseases, of which some respond well to therapy, others less so. Every finding of elevated eosinophil levels requires a thorough examination; and if there is any pathological condition discovered, underlying the finding, appropriate treatment should be commenced. |
